Can Reflection Improve Mental Health And Wellness?
Millions of people around the world practice meditation. It can take lots of kinds, including breathing deeply, repeating a mantra or using rhythmic movement like yoga, tai chi and qigong.
While it's not a remedy for psychological health and wellness disorders, reflection can improve mood and decrease stress. It may also stop stress from causing anxiety or stress and anxiety episodes.
Stress Reduction
Many people make use of reflection to minimize anxiety, which is a typical reason for health problems. In fact, a 2015 meta-analysis found that reflection reduces physical markers of stress like cortisol and heart price in diverse adult clinical populaces.
Meditation functions to kick back the mind and body by activating the relaxation feedback. This restores your internal balance, assisting you disregard the impacts of day-to-day tension and construct mental durability to manage difficult scenarios.
Nevertheless, meditation does not simply help you manage anxiety, it teaches you to manage adverse thoughts and feelings by observing them without judgment. For instance, if you're really feeling nervous or worried during a meditation session, you can simply observe these thoughts and return your interest to deep breathing.
The more you method, the much better you end up being at releasing purposeless ideas and emotions. Yet meditation isn't a substitute for treatment, and it may get worse some medical problems in particular individuals. So it is essential to chat with your healthcare specialist before attempting reflection.
Better Rest
It's very easy to think about a lengthy to-do list or concerns as you attempt to go to sleep during the night, but regular reflection can aid you get a far better evening's rest. This is partly since reflection minimizes stress and anxiety levels, but it may also increase melatonin levels and enhance the speed at which you go to sleep.
Throughout reflection, you could concentrate on your breathing or a duplicated expression or word. You need to have the ability to see any ideas that show up and let them do without reasoning. If you locate it hard to stop assuming, it's an excellent concept to begin with short sessions and gradually accumulate your ability to practice meditation for longer periods of time.
There are several ways to practice meditation and it is essential to locate one that helps you. To begin, sit in a silent place, preferably without any diversions. Concentrate on your breathing and try to unwind your body-- starting with the face, after that relocating to the shoulders, back, abdomen, hips, legs and feet.
Lowered Anxiousness
Tension is a common source of stress and anxiety and meditation has actually been shown to lower physiological pens of tension, such as heart price. It can likewise boost dealing with anxiety and help in exposure therapy reducing signs of stress-related health conditions, such as short-tempered bowel disorder (IBS), post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) and fibromyalgia.
Throughout meditation, you focus on your breath and see any type of ideas that arise. The goal is not to press away or shut out negative ideas, but to observe them and after that delicately return your attention to your breathing. This assists you identify that negative or stressful feelings do not need to specify you.
Some studies show that reflection adjustments certain mind areas associated with depression. Nevertheless, the study is restricted as it is challenging to carry out RCTs with reflection as a result of the nature of the therapy, which requires active involvement and everyday method from the individual. In addition, placebo impacts might contribute. Therefore, more research with different types of meditation and a larger sample size is needed to validate the benefits.
Better Mood
Tension and stress and anxiety are significant triggers for anxiety, and though psychotherapy and antidepressants are commonly the first-line therapy alternatives, several people locate that reflection is practical also. Reflection can help enhance mood by altering the way your mind replies to anxiety and stress and anxiety.
Particularly, it can decrease the task in among the essential areas that creates clinical depression: the median prefrontal cortex (mPFC). The mPFC is linked to the "me facility" in your brain, which gets developed over adverse feelings and thoughts. It additionally sends out signals to the amygdala, or worry center, which after that launches cortisol in reaction to a regarded danger or danger.
When you practice meditation, you concentrate on your breath or the sounds around you to eliminate yourself from demanding ideas and feelings. Regardless of its numerous benefits, reflection is challenging and it takes time to become a practice. Maintain exercising until you locate a method that matches you. Gradually, the benefits you really feel can be remarkable.
